Comparative Efficacy of Tranexamic Acid and Vitamin C with Microneedling: A Split-Face Study in Melasma Management
Background: Melasma is a common pigmentary disorder, primarily affecting women with Fitzpatrick skin types IV–VI. It presents as symmetric hyperpigmented macules and patches on the face.
